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Zero-knowledge proof circuit optimization method, device, terminal equipment and storage medium

A zero-knowledge proof and optimization method technology, applied in the field of zero-knowledge proof circuit optimization, can solve problems such as low execution efficiency, errors, and poor circuit constraint correlation, and achieve the effect of improving operating efficiency and reducing the possibility of errors.

Active Publication Date: 2022-04-08
HANGZHOU QULIAN TECH CO L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Therefore, it is inevitable that there will be problems with the circuit constraints under a given combination, that is, there may be risks of redundancy and errors in a given circuit constraint
At the same time, when the existing circuit constraints are optimized to a certain extent, it is easy to lead to poor correlation of the optimized circuit constraints and low execution efficiency.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Zero-knowledge proof circuit optimization method, device, terminal equipment and storage medium
  • Zero-knowledge proof circuit optimization method, device, terminal equipment and storage medium
  • Zero-knowledge proof circuit optimization method, device, terminal equipment and stor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0067] Next, the technical scheme in the present application embodiment will be described in the present application embodiment, and it is understood that the described embodiments are merely the embodiments of the present application, not all of the embodiments. Based on the embodiments in the present application, those skilled in the art will belong to the scope of this application without all other embodiments obtained without creative labor.

[0068] In the description of the present application, it is to be understood that the term "first", "second" is used only for the purpose of describing purposes, and cannot be understood as an indication or implies a relative importance or implicitting the number of techniques indicated. Thus, features with "first", "second" may be indicated or implicitly including one or more of this feature. In the description of the present application, the meaning of "multiple" is two or more, unless otherwise specifically defined.

[0069] In the pr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present application provides a zero-knowledge proof circuit optimization method, device, terminal equipment, and storage medium, the method including: constructing an abstract syntax tree of an initial zero-knowledge proof circuit; optimizing the initial circuit constraints of an initial zero-knowledge proof circuit according to the abstract syntax tree ; The optimized initial circuit constraints are correlated and classified to obtain circuit constraints of different classifications of the zero-knowledge proof circuit, and the circuit constraints of different classifications are run in parallel in the zero-knowledge proof circuit. The zero-knowledge proof circuit optimization method provided by this application can optimize the original circuit constraints in the zero-knowledge proof circuit, eliminate some unnecessary circuit constraints in the zero-knowledge proof circuit, and reduce the possibility of circuit constraint errors. At the same time, corresponding association is made to the optimized circuit constraints, so that the associated circuit constraints have context relevance, and the operating efficiency is improved.

Description

Technical field [0001] The present application relates to the field of cryptographic technology, and more particularly to a zero knowledge certificate circuit optimization method, device, terminal device, and storage medium. Background technique [0002] Zero Knowledge Proof refers to the proven that the verifier believes that an argument is correct without providing any useful information to the verifier. Previously, the proven research focused on the proven to increase the reliability of the system, ie the malicious demonstrations from being verified. Zero Knowledge Proved to increase a limit on this, that is, guarantees that privacy information in the verification process will not be revealed. This requirement can be seen everywhere in the actual scene, for example, people do not want to be related to outsiders or even transfer objects during the transfer process, and do not want to expose their passwords to the server when they log in to the system. Zero knowledge proves to p...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F8/41
CPCG06F8/425G06F8/427G06F8/4441
Inventor 张珂杰邱炜伟姜睿颖乔沛杨黄方蕾
Owner HANGZHOU QULIAN T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products